Where can I get the Water Walking Boots in Terraria? ›
Water Walking Boots have a (Desktop, Console and Mobile versions) 1/10 (10%) / (Old-gen console and 3DS versions) 1/15 (6.67%) chance of being obtained from Water Chests, Ocean Crates(Desktop, Console and Mobile versions), and Seaside Crates(Desktop, Console and Mobile versions).

What's the best boots in Terraria? ›
The Terraspark Boots are a Post-EOC accessory crafted by combining Frostspark Boots and Lava Waders at a Tinkerer's Workshop, providing the benefits of both items. They are the final upgrade of the Hermes/Sailfish/Flurry/Dunerider and Water Walking Boots, also being the strongest boots in the entire game.

Can you wear two boots in Terraria? ›
Unlike wings, boots do not have a specific slot, allowing different variants of boots to be used simultaneously.

Obsidian Water Walking Boots are an accessory which combines the abilities of the Water Walking Boots and the Obsidian Skull. They allow the wearer to walk on water, honey, and shimmer(Desktop, Console and Mobile versions), while also giving immunity to the Burning debuff. They do not allow walking on lava.

What is the infinite water item in Terraria? ›
The Bottomless Water Bucket is an item that functions similarly to the standard Water Bucket, the only differences being that it never needs refilling (and cannot be filled), it can be used an infinite number of times, has a slightly extended range, and can place water slightly faster than a standard bucket (especially ...
Can you pour water in Terraria? ›
Bottomless Buckets are tools that are capable of placing an infinite amount of liquids by pressing the ⚒ Use / Attack button. There are four different types of Bottomless Buckets, one for each type of liquid: Bottomless Water Bucket, Bottomless Lava Bucket, Bottomless Honey Bucket, and Bottomless Shimmer Bucket.

Can you still get the water bolt in Terraria? ›
The Water Bolt is uniquely found only in the Dungeon, hidden as one of the many Books on the shelves. It cannot be crafted, purchased, found in Chests, or obtained in other ways. Its best modifier is Mythical.
